The Three Bushes


By: Wendy Mullen
Lovely, sophisticated modern folk setting of William Butlet Yeats' ballad. Soft, sultry dual vocals create tension in the harmonies and the repeated words "oh my dear" with its multiple meanings. An English horn adds a haunting, melancholy effect.


By: Wendy Mullen

Wendy Ellison Mullen is the lead singer, rhythm guitar player, and main song writer for Late Summer Purple--a bluesy rock band playing in Seattle-area clubs and bars. They have performed twice at Bumbershoot, which Rolling Stone magazine calls the "Mother of all Festivals." Norm Langill, Bumbershoot's Director, says Wendy has "a voice like warm honey." Wendy won the Washington Blues Society's Robert Johnson blues contest with her haunting version of "Hell Hound Blues," and her music has been featured on VH1, Animal Planet, Discovery Channel, MTV, and in other venues.
